Unfortunately seam-pdf doesn’t play nice with ICEfaces. Specifically, the D2DFaceletViewHandler doesn’t do pdf/email rendering. The workaround for this is to separate the application into ICEFaces (ice: tags) and Non-ICEFaces (h: tags) pages which are the ones that trigger a pdf or email render.
